UBS Athletics Kids Cup India – Season two is here!

Posted on April 16, 2025April 16, 2025 by S Joseph


This time with a presence across more cities

 


 

We are ready to move the kids again – UBS Athletics Kids Cup is back with the second season, to energize schools beyond Mumbai now expanding its footprint in Pune and Hyderabad.

In the first season itself we saw over 1,000 schools register and successfully engaged around 100,000 children in fun, inclusive and meaningful physical activity. This overwhelming response highlights the growing enthusiasm for athletics among India’s youth and the importance of sport in schools.

The UBS Athletics Kids Cup, a grassroots athletics initiative supported by UBS, is designed to encourage physical activity, teamwork, and sportsmanship among children. With the addition of Pune and Hyderabad, season two is set to be bigger, more dynamic, and more inclusive than before.
